Larry Sand, Red County Every year, especially the even
numbered ones, teachers all over California are subjected to a
battering by the California Teachers Association and its local
affiliates. That’s when union hacks invade schools and school
mailboxes, telling teachers who and what they must vote for on
Election Day. Their mantra is always the same -- touting the most
liberal candidate and the biggest spending initiatives. When I was
a teacher, I found the constant politicking to be overbearing – and
there is no room for disagreement...
